Comment (by fbissey):

 I think there are two separate issues:
  1) polybori is using a internal copy of a third party package that may
 not be dead upstream (I think it has updates once in a while): cudd.
  2) the python bindings

 We could package the libraries properly and then have a separate python
 binding package, unless `polybori` is altering its upstream significantly
 beyond the build system. The python binding could be moved in sage making
 it "a collective" responsibility.
